Transaction 3070100154e7023763ded2eeff20c49db282a646dc75178e3cfbfd394bb38d38

1 Input
2 Outputs
  • 3070100154e7023763ded2eeff20c49db282a646dc75178e3cfbfd394bb38d38:0
  • value  83354159
    address  1GU58y1ttatHPEy3vWUSyj5r29dhup5U1B
  • 3070100154e7023763ded2eeff20c49db282a646dc75178e3cfbfd394bb38d38:1
  • value  372342
    address  1AmC32rtpcCFYkN6qx2vDcJZLJTWMisQ7W